Package | Description |
---|---|
com.sdl.delivery.iq.query.api |
Modifier and Type | Method and Description |
---|---|
long |
QueryProvider.countDocuments(String index,
String query)
Counts the number of documents satisfying the query under given index.
|
void |
QueryProvider.createQt(String name,
byte[] content)
Creates query transformation.
|
void |
QueryProvider.deleteQt(String name)
Deleted query transformation.
|
<T extends QueryResultData<R>,R extends QueryResult> |
ConfigurationProvider.getLanguageLocaleConfiguration()
Retrieves the language locale map configuration from ElasticSearch.
|
<T extends QueryResultData<R>,R extends QueryResult> |
QueryProvider.listDocuments(String index,
String transformer)
Lists limited number of documents under given index.
|
<T extends QueryResultData<R>,R extends QueryResult> |
QueryProvider.listDocuments(String index,
String transformer,
int from,
int size)
Lists documents under given index.
|
List<String> |
QueryProvider.listQtNames()
Lists the configured query transformations.
|
<T extends QueryResultData<R>,R extends QueryResult> |
QueryProvider.query(String index,
List<String> queryList,
List<Map<QueryProvider.QueryMergeStrategy,List<String>>> subQueryMap,
QueryProvider.QueryMergeStrategy strategy,
QueryProvider.QueryMergeStrategy innerListStrategy,
QueryFilter filter,
String transformer)
Merges and interprets given queries and returns back result from query provider.
|
<T extends QueryResultData<R>,R extends QueryResult> |
QueryProvider.query(String index,
List<String> queryList,
QueryProvider.QueryMergeStrategy strategy,
QueryFilter filter,
String transformer)
Merges and interprets given queries and returns back result from query provider.
|
<T extends QueryResultData<R>,R extends QueryResult> |
QueryProvider.query(String index,
Map<QueryProvider.QueryMergeStrategy,List<Map<QueryProvider.QueryMergeStrategy,List<String>>>> subQueryMap,
QueryProvider.QueryMergeStrategy strategy,
QueryProvider.QueryMergeStrategy innerListStrategy,
QueryFilter filter,
String transformer)
Merges and interprets given queries and returns back result from query provider.
|
<T extends QueryResultData<R>,R extends QueryResult> |
QueryProvider.query(String index,
Map<QueryProvider.QueryMergeStrategy,List<String>> subQueryMap,
QueryProvider.QueryMergeStrategy strategy,
QueryFilter filter,
String transformer)
Merges and interprets given queries and returns back result from query provider.
|
<T extends QueryResultData<R>,R extends QueryResult> |
QueryProvider.query(String index,
QueryProvider.QueryMergeStrategy strategy,
List<Map<QueryProvider.QueryMergeStrategy,List<Map<QueryProvider.QueryMergeStrategy,List<String>>>>> queryList,
QueryFilter filter,
String transformer)
Merges and interprets given queries and returns back result from query provider.
|
<T extends QueryResultData<R>,R extends QueryResult> |
QueryProvider.query(String index,
String query,
QueryFilter filter,
String transformer)
Interprets given query and returns back result from query provider.
|
<T extends QueryResultData<R>,R extends QueryResult> |
QueryProvider.queryById(String index,
String id,
String transformer)
Searches by id and returns back result from query provider.
|
<T extends QueryResultData<R>,R extends QueryResult> |
QueryProvider.queryByParameters(String index,
String query,
String mode,
QueryFilter filter,
String transformer)
Searches by field query and returns back result from query provider.
|
Copyright (c) 2014-2021 All Rights Reserved by the RWS Group for and on behalf of its affiliates and subsidiaries